Great Value
I've had this set for almost 3 years now. In that amount of time I've never had a single problem that wasn't my own fault, and even those were easy fixes. For an entry level LCD this set will have most all of the features anyone would want, mainly IT LOOKS GREAT! Having said that, it stops looking great after a couple of years and learning more about the limitations of the entry level LCD market. Once you really look at the thing, all you're getting is a simple HD display without many bells and whistles.
Pros:
- Great display for the price
- Easy to use
- Remote is simple
- Built in tuner makes it ready for TV out of the box
- Plenty of input options
- Firmware upgradeable
- In house support (as long as the company is still around at least)
Cons:
- Lack of options in settings
- Very slow to turn on
- Simply ugly
- lots of spotlighting
- Bad contrast ratio
- take forever to scroll through inputs
- does not pass 5.1 or better audio through optical
- speakers are pretty bad
All in all, if this is going to be your first HDTV you'll be happy. If you're very finicky about your display you won't be very pleased. As I said, I've had this set for almost three years and I've been nothing but happy with it, it's just time for an upgrade to a fancier set.

LCD TV seems to be very popular these days but my last choice for high definition televisions are plasma televisions. Experts agree that produces picture quality more than the plasma TV screen. The contrast ratio and the quality of blacks on plasma TV's are much larger LCD TVs. One of the reasons for LCD televisions was so popular that prices have fallen much faster than plasma televisions. But today, this factor is no longer relevant, since the prices are similar for both types of HDTV.

Technical data: Since its launch, the PN42B450 Samsung 42-inch plasma HDTV has topped the bestseller. After the test is a few days, it is easy to see why (low price) to help tag. This model is HD-790P model, where the display has a resolution of 1024 x 768. For the audio system uses SRS TruSurround HD technology and has 20 watts of audio power. In terms of connectivity, PN42B450 has 3 HDMI ports, two component video connection, a USB portand a pair of standard connectors. It is also very efficient, as Energy Star-compliant.
Design: The PN42B450 Samsung has a glossy black frame and stand almost completely. On the bottom frame (below the screen) is a strip of dark red color, a beautiful accent for your overall appearance creates. It measures 41.7 x 28.4 centimeters x12.4 in size and weighs 61.3 kg. Most links are on the back of the device. There are also several connections (such as an HDMI portand composite AV input) is on the side of the HDTV.
Characteristics and Performance: Although the PN42B450 a Samsung 720p plasma, from our tests, video playback was much better than many 1080p LCD HDTV on the market. The black levels were very low and joined the colors. We tried Transformers (Blu-ray) and the graphics were simply stunning. Fast action sequences were smooth and almost flawless, thanks to its response time 0.001ms. I use to think that Panasonicand Pioneer plasma HDTV is the best on the market, but now it seems the PN42B450 Samsung (along with PN50B450 and give another model in their series) want these giants a good run for their money. To top it off, this model currently costs about $ 680 a piece () with free shipping, making it an incredible bargain. There are very few HDTV (42 ") in the market for sale, including the $ 900 mark.
